Job Title: Panel Wirer/ Electrical Assembler Location: Barton Under Needwood, Staffordshire Duration: Ongoing Hours: 7am-3.30pm Mon to Thurs, 7am-12pm Fri Our Engineering client are recruiting for a number of experienced Panel Wirers for a min of 3 months. Own Transport is essential due to site location Job Purpose: The role of the Panel wirer / Assembly fitter is to ensure that all items are manufactured in accordance with current drawing/instruction to a high standard. Key Responsibilities & Activities * Build new and modify existing steel racking in preparation for the project. * Strip out and remove existing circuit boards/PCB's from historical frame work. * Install pre-purchased equipment and circuit boards into an electrical rack using technical drawings. * Work with engineering to produce wiring harnesses for the first few units. * Hard wire electronics racks initially from technical drawings. Future state: installing prebuild wire harnesses. * Soldering * Crimping * Pin to pin testing * Electrical Test experience key to the role. * Complete all documentation and receipts, including inspection sheets, and apply quality stamp as appropriate. * Undertake training as and when required. * Work as part of a team within a tight turnaround time to deliver the contract. * To have good knowledge of panel wiring, cable management and electrical systems. * To work to, and support, all relevant 5S activities * Ensure that standard preventive measure is applied when maintenance is done on all electrical equipment. * Ensure that waste is disposed of in the correct manner * To follow written or verbal instruction. * Responsible for ensuring your own health and safety and that of others and promoting a positive health and safety culture within the workplace. * Ensure all Health and safety obligations are met, and company policies are adhered to. * Report any safety concerns, hazard observations, accidents and incidents by the end of that shift to allow full investigation and prevent re-occurrence * Ensure activities and associated actions and measures taken do not endanger but assist with the upkeep and maintaining the company's ISO (9001, 14001 and 45001) standards and certification Background & Experience: * The ability to work within a changing environment, working to deadlines and short lead times. * To always adhere to the company's Health, Safety & Environmental instructions and requirements. * To take on any other reasonable responsibilities or tasks that are within the employee's skills and abilities * Self-motivated team player with a positive can-do attitude. * Organised & structured. * Must be reliable and punctual. * Must possess good vision and be able to identify different colours. Qualifications/Education Required: * Level 3 NVQ in Electrotechnical Service- Preferred * Previous experience in rail or automotive industry - Preferred --- Fusion People are committed to promoting equal opportunities to people regardless of age, gender, religion, belief, race, sexuality or disability.
